About Us
For over 45 years, ABN Group has been a pioneer in the building, property, and finance industries, making the dream of home ownership a reality for thousands in Western Australia and Victoria. Our market-leading companies include Dale Alcock Homes, Homebuyers Centre, Webb & Brown-Neaves, PACT, Resolve Finance and Home Collective. We've crafted over 90,000 homes, ranging from first homes to luxury residences, all while maintaining the trust of our community – 1 in 4 customers referred to us by someone who believes in our commitment.
We're not just a company; we're a family of 1,900+ employees and 3,000+ subcontractors, bound by our values of Relentless, Fun, Authentic, Passion, Excellence, and Leadership.
The Role
Working in our Sales Administration team to support our New Homes Consultants with the flow of jobs through the sales process. You will also support the Sales Leadership team with pipeline management and administration training of all New Homes Consultants.
Key duties include:
- Approve and qualify all new deals by completing sales checklists and marking jobs as won
- Support Sales Consultants by resolving job process issues and maintaining minimum admin standards
- Coordinate accurate handover of sales files to Operations
- Manage ordering and receipt of surveys and site reports
- Support Sales Development Managers with admin training and onboarding for new Sales Consultants
- Follow up incomplete NPS surveys to ensure client feedback is captured
- Review and improve sales administration processes and identify skill development needs
- Track job progress with Sales Consultants to maintain visibility of pre‑construction milestones and address risks early
- Provide Sales Managers with Salesforce updates on monthly sales progress
- Prepare weekly reports on out‑of‑contact leads and opportunities
- Run Salesforce reports as required and prepare end‑of‑month and AAR reporting
- Build strong working relationships across Sales, Operations, and internal stakeholders
- Actively participate in sales meetings
